    My current power supply is a 250W. Its a emachines case t1742. I replaced everything in the system except the power supply, and i think its overdue for one since i added a graphics card, sound card, dvd burner, and soon to add a firewire card and a video capture card. Its a MicroATX case, so my question is, are all power supplies the same size and do i need to go by the MircroATX or does that not matter?

    most psus are a standard size except for some name brands like emachines. get the dimensions of your psu including scremounting holes that hold the psu into the case & compare with the psu you are looking to get. might have to get a new tower instead if can't find a psu to fit your case
